    Kogi CP Assures of Adequate Security for NECO Exams, Strengthens Community Policing

    The Commissioner of Police, Kogi State Police Command, CP Naziru Bello Kankarofi, psc, mni, has intensified security efforts across the state ahead of the commencement of the National Examinations Council (NECO) external examinations scheduled for Wednesday, 26th November 2025.

    CSP William Ovye Aya, Police Public Relations Officer,Kogi State Police Command, disclosed this information in a statement issued on Tuesday.

    As part of these preparations, the CP on Tuesday received the NECO State Coordinator, Mr. Thaddeus Ajabu, in his office. The visit was aimed at strengthening institutional collaboration and enhancing security arrangements for the nationwide examination. CP Kankarofi assured the Coordinator that adequate police personnel had already been deployed to all designated examination centres to guarantee a smooth, safe, and hitch-free exercise.

    Mr. Ajabu commended the Police Command for its proactive measures, expressing confidence that the strengthened security architecture would ensure a peaceful examination environment across the state.

    In a related development, CP Kankarofi continued his intensive security patrol across Lokoja metropolis and other parts of the state. His patrol covered communities such as Adankolo, Zango, Crusher, and Felele, including various secondary schools and the Kogi State Polytechnic, Lokoja. The Commissioner engaged with community leaders, school authorities, and students, assuring them of renewed efforts to safeguard lives and property.

    During the patrol, additional security assets were deployed to strategic locations. The CP also shared his personal and the Command’s emergency numbers to encourage prompt reporting of suspicious activities. Residents and community leaders expressed gratitude for the police presence and pledged full cooperation, promising to provide credible intelligence that would support crime prevention.

    Reaffirming his commitment, CP Kankarofi stated that the Command remains dedicated to maintaining peace and security across Kogi State.
